When I download Mp3s (clicking on a link to download, such as with a podcast), it used to go straight to downloading. Now, it opens up a new tab and tries to play the song in that tab.
I have since associated foobar with all music files, which has stopped any Quicktime notices coming up (used to have a dialogue box whinging at me saying I needed quicktime to play the song) but it still doesn't download the songs.

Actually, that doesn't necessarily work as it can be overridden, what you usually want to do is go to the Options then the Applications tab, and you can change what happens for the various file types so go down to MP3 and then there tell it to always ask, or always just save or whatever.
